We are seeking an experienced and ambitious Senior Philanthropy Manager to join our Development and Alumni team. You will build meaningful relationships with high‑net‑worth individuals, trusts and foundations, and corporate partners, securing transformational support for one of the UK's leading institutions for lifelong learning.
Join us at Birkbeck, University of London, and help transform lives through philanthropy.
Working closely with senior leaders, academics and volunteers, you will play a key role in delivering Birkbeck’s philanthropic ambitions and advancing opportunities for students and research.
As a senior member of our successful Development and Alumni team you will manage a portfolio of approximately 100 prospects and donors, developing long‑term relationships that lead to gifts ranging from £50,000 to £1m+.
You will identify, cultivate, solicit and steward donors, creating tailored engagement strategies and compelling cases for support that inspire philanthropic investment in Birkbeck’s priorities.
This is an exciting opportunity for an accomplished fundraiser who has a strong track record of securing significant gifts and building relationships from initial engagement through to long‑term partnership.
You will work closely with the Director of Development and Alumni and Senior Leadership to maximise fundraising opportunities and secure transformational support.
Birkbeck’s Development and Alumni team has recently doubled philanthropic income and now raises over £4m a year in support of Birkbeck’s mission.
The role offers the opportunity to help shape future fundraising strategy, develop principal gift opportunities and contribute to the continued growth and success of a high‑performing philanthropy team.

£51,713 rising to £60,858 per annum, Grade 8 on the College's London Pay Scale which includes a consolidated London Weighting Allowance.
Benefits of working at Birkbeck- A competitive salary and pension scheme
- 31 days paid leave
- Flexible working arrangements
- Generous benefits in the HE sector
- Location in the heart of Bloomsbury, Euston, London
Permanent, open‑ended contract. Full‑time (35 hours per week). The role is hybrid with two days a week expected on site and/or at prospect and donor meetings.
